Transaction 3d620e793cb42b5c5bdb679b896b40c4f7c97a4951680149ae31059d1ab8c9a1
1 Input
1 Output
-
3d620e793cb42b5c5bdb679b896b40c4f7c97a4951680149ae31059d1ab8c9a1:0
- value
- 20080746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f0a7f037ac2ead4c57fa3c621895f0d450f381cf OP_EQUAL
- address
- 3PdVH9K9KiwxyudFfYwQUAfwbG71XYvC4b